Deborah,
an Indianapolis native, married a Southern boy back in 94
Life hasnt been the same! She and her husband,
John, enjoy working together. As lovers of the outdoors, they have
created their home retreat on an abandoned rock quarry, in Caddo
Valley. We are living our dream. Deborah spent her childhood
summers in the Upper Peninsula of Michigan. She relays her youth
spent there in a small book entitled Return to Limestone.
Ever trying to improve her skills she will be returning to the UP
before the studio tour for a photography workshop.
In addition to their love of travel, music, art and writing,
one of the Tacketts hobbies include the restoration of vintage
camper trailers. Grandson Braden enjoys providing tours to art studio
guests.
Deborah received her first camera, a Brownie, on her 10th birthday.
Her love of photography began. Her photos taken from her travels
to Europe have earned several awards. In addition to various framed
pieces, including petite photos, 8X10 matted photos
are ready to be framed. Note cards, coasters, trivets, uniquely
enhanced vintage locker doors, collages and cork framed subjects
are available for purchase. She is experimenting with hand tinted
black and white photos and would love to see your response.
Past years subject matter includes: Wyoming cattle drive,
New Mexico, Western Europe, architecture, doors, animal personalities,
vintage signs and 50s diners exhibiting her unique perspective.
This years additions will include waterfalls, Arkansas outdoors
and a glimpse of the Pennsylvania Amish. From honky-tonks to missions,
wild-West to West Indies, New Orleans to France, and Chicago to
LA (on old Route 66) special moments are captured in each frame.
Deborah hopes her photos invoke a feeling of presence and allow
the viewer to sense the differences and similarities of the cultures
that she has tried to preserve. I want to present something
